Product Owner – Publisher Products

Work from home Full-time role Hiring

The Publisher team is part of our Media OS Product Organization. As a member of this team, you will work closely with engineers, client services reps, and Go-to-Market teams to drive publisher monetization. You will help deliver innovative solutions that enable healthcare marketers and publishers to unlock the full potential of IQVIA’s healthcare data for omnichannel strategies, with a strong focus on SSP/DSP integrations. This position supports both supply-side and buy-side IQVIA Digital customers within the IQVIA Endemic Marketplace, facilitating their healthcare professional monetization and campaign strategies. Essential Functions:

  • Maintains the product backlog, translates business requirements to technical requirements & ensures delivery meets acceptance criteria in support of the publisher module.
  • Drives the strategy and execution of publisher monetization capabilities including forecasting, inventory management tools, campaign setup, etc.
  • Collaborates with stakeholders to define cases and success criteria for new publisher monetization features.
  • Collaborate closely with design to craft thoughtful, effective user experiences.
  • Translates product roadmap features into clear user stories, with particular emphasis on SSP/DSP integrations.
  • Acts as subject matter expert on publisher ad serving, identity resolution, and activation best practices across our Endemic Marketplace.
  • Monitors KPIs and product usage analytics related to publisher performance and optimization opportunities.
  • Works cross-functionally with marketing, client services, and data teams to support adoption and expansion of the Endemic Marketplace.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Data Science, Marketing, or a related field—or equivalent experience.
  • 4–6 years of experience in product management, ideally within AdTech, MarTech, or data-driven marketing solutions.
  • Strong experience with campaign activation workflows and digital advertising specifically for online publishers.
  • Experience building solutions that integrate multiple data partners.
  • Strong analytical background, with the ability to translate business needs into data-driven requirements.
  • Excellent communication skills with a demonstrated ability to manage stakeholders and align cross-functional teams.
  • Highly collaborative, organized, and capable of balancing short-term tactical work with long-term strategic planning.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ience with Agile software development methodology.
  • Experience in using SQL & other data programming languages
  • Experience with Email Service Providers and Google Ad Manager
  • Experience with header bidding technology and integrations
  • Healthcare industry knowledge across payer, provider, pharma
